Arthur Douglas Harris Navy

Harris, Arthur Douglas

  • 22nd March 201715th January 2018
  • by admin

Arthur Douglas HarrisArthur Douglas HarrisArthur Douglas Harris

Rank: Cooks Mate

Ship: HMS Legion & HMS Laforey

Parents: Mr Douglas David & Mrs Ellen M A Harris

Address: 82 Bohemia Road, St Leonards

Other Info: According to CWGC, Arthur died aged 23 on 23rd March 1917. He was aboard the destroyer HMS Laforey when it struck a British laid mine. Only 18 on 76 crew survived. Arthur is remembered at  Chatham Naval Memorial on panel 25.

Published: March 1916 & April 1917

Newington & Larkins Navy

Larkins, W

  • 21st March 201721st March 2017
  • by admin

Newington & LarkinsW Larkins

Service: Royal Navy

Ship: HMS Neptune

Other Info: The text for ‘A Winning Crew’ reads: A crew on board HMS Neptune, winners of the RNR and RNVR race at the squadron regatta, 1915. The man on the left, sitting on the ground is James Newington, brother of Mrs Martin…. Another Hastings man, W Larkins, is third from the left in the second row from the back.

Published: March 1916
